Output 30cacfb8a95c38dd936138b05264d22c1be1af9677e9ee20726241607d9a7ba6:27

value
890377
script pubkey
OP_0 OP_PUSHBYTES_20 9188b3b990d3fabad1e4f93ccbd4563f216f6fe1
address
bc1qjxyt8wvs60at450yly7vh4zk8usk7mlp809zzv
transaction
30cacfb8a95c38dd936138b05264d22c1be1af9677e9ee20726241607d9a7ba6
confirmations
159663
spent
true